Skip to content

Latest commit

 

History

History
20 lines (20 loc) · 1.57 KB

README.md

File metadata and controls

20 lines (20 loc) · 1.57 KB

Time Bank

Develhope team project - Java 4, Team 3

During our 6-month course at Develhope, we were given the opportunity to collaborate in a team project which consisted in the development of the back-end section of a web app.

What is Time Bank?

Time Bank is a tool for a volunteering organization, where volunteers offer to share their time with people in need with different kinds of tasks.
Requests are divided into categories depending on what kind of skills are required to finish the job (technical, educational, psychological, car-based, etc.).

How does it work?

  • People in need can post a request either as registered users, if they prefer having their data saved and want to make the process of posting a request faster, or as guests, if they prefer remaining anonymous.
  • People who want to contribute as volunteers, have to register and get verified by an admin.

Tools used in the development process

  • Spring (Dependencies: Spring boot starter web, Lombok, Spring boot Maven plugin, Spring boot devtools, Spring boot starter test)
  • RESTful APIs
  • MySQL Database

Authors

Dmukhouski Roman
Fagiani Angelo
Galatro Chiara
Giunta Natalia
Giusti Davide
Pereira Wilk